## Env Vars — Garage Feed

Quick notes for the sync: the Stallwick occupancy feed now pushes counts from all four downtown decks every 30 seconds. `GF_POLL_MS` and `GF_DECK_FILTER` behave as before, no drama there. The only gotcha is the upstream sensor gateway now requires an auth credential instead of IP allowlisting, so that has to live in the env file. Put the credential line right below this paragraph.

secret setting of fajof-tagep: VAULT_KEY13=796f7aba7157f

New contractor note: the Pointkeeper loyalty-points ledger runs three accrual workers, and staging has drifted from prod since the Valmere datacenter move. Symptoms: redemption batches settle with stale multipliers, and reconciliation jobs flag phantom balances nightly. Do not hand-edit nodes; drift came from exactly that. Pull the canonical manifest, diff against each worker, and revert anything unmanaged. Flag mismatches in this ticket before applying. The expected production configuration is as follows.

config for bahop-baduf:
[kasion]
team = lamath
access_code = ac_d807e5
host = kasion.paliqcloud.corp
port = 4000
owner = julix.tamvan
peer = frair.qorvelsoft.local

// Snapshot fixtures for the Lumenpane card components.
// These fixtures pin rendered output for ButtonRow, StatChip, and
// DrawerHeader so visual regressions surface in CI rather than in
// staging demos. Regenerate snapshots only after a deliberate design
// change, and mention it at the weekly sync so reviewers expect diffs.
// Regeneration pulls baseline images from the Lumenpane artifact
// service, which requires an authenticated session. The fetch script
// reads the credential directly beneath this comment.

login token, yajeg-fawif: eyJhbGciOiJIUzI1NiIsInR5cCI6IkpXVCJ9.eyJzdWIiOiIEdPQYnZXaZIn0.HSRTnYZBx0Qc